Output 58a2d11d2b430804623ec45f865c965a73e98b12f7101fe1a0f56b5ff59ed325:137

value
86500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 538c89e41b2f362d1ade15d7a5dcf62694dc8b04 OP_EQUAL
address
39JnNG7TYrVt6bjKmfS5GBZ1R28ov7Eh5t
transaction
58a2d11d2b430804623ec45f865c965a73e98b12f7101fe1a0f56b5ff59ed325
spent
true